To celebrate Paris Fashion Week in 2016, the 57-year-old released his own soundtrack to the event on Vogue’s Apple Music channel. ![]() Their choices range from artists such as Calvin Harris and Drake to Nina Simone and Stevie Wonder, a fitting tribute to the eclectic creativity Chanel is known for.įrench DJ Michel Gaubert, who oversaw Chanel’s first online playlist, has also soundtracked shows for brands such as Christian Dior, Fendi, Balenciaga and Oscar de la Renta. The compilation sets also include tunes curated by Pharrell Williams, Ibeyi, Sebastien Tellier, and Caroline de Maigret. Featuring a medley of voices and singing styles, Gaubet's 32-song list takes in artists such as Khalil ( Rest my Head Against a Wall of Water), Konx-Om-Pax ( Cascada), Björk ( Venus as a Boy) and runway favourite Elton John (a remastered version of Rocket Man). The latter has been compiled by legendary sound designer Michel Gaubert, who has cherry-picked the background music for Christian Dior, Chloe, Fendi, Balenciaga and Oscar de la Renta. ![]() The tracks are divided into five parts, and include sets of tunes curated by the brand's famed fans as well as a best-of soundtrack from runways past. Chanel released its first-ever runway show playlists in a worldwide exclusive on Apple Music in February.
